#c136c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c136c2 is composed of 75.7% red, 21.2%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.5% cyan, 72.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 299.6 degrees, a saturation of 56.5% and a lightness of 48.6%. #c136c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6cff with #830085.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#c136c2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c136c2 has RGB values of R:193, G:54,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12662466.
